The Unique Challenges of Small Chemical Manufacturing Production Management
Operating a small chemical manufacturing company comes with a distinct set of complexities that set it apart from other industries. You’re not just assembling parts; you’re often dealing with precise formulations, hazardous materials, and processes that can vary slightly from batch to batch. Understanding these inherent challenges is the first step towards recognizing how an ERP system can provide genuine value, especially when seeking the best ERP for small chemical manufacturing production management.
One of the primary hurdles is the intricate nature of batch production. Unlike continuous manufacturing, chemical production often involves discrete batches, each requiring meticulous tracking of raw materials, process parameters, and finished product attributes. Ensuring consistency across batches, managing reworks, and handling co-products or by-products adds layers of complexity that demand robust, specialized tools. Without proper systems, this can lead to inefficiencies, material waste, and inconsistent product quality, directly impacting your bottom line and reputation.
Furthermore, stringent regulatory compliance and quality control are non-negotiable in the chemical sector. From environmental regulations to safety data sheets (SDS) and global harmonized system (GHS) labeling, small chemical manufacturers must adhere to a myriad of local, national, and international standards. A single misstep can result in hefty fines, product recalls, or even operational shutdowns. Manual tracking of quality tests, certifications, and compliance documentation is not only prone to errors but also incredibly time-consuming, diverting valuable resources away from core production activities.
Why a Generic ERP Won’t Cut It for Chemical Companies: Understanding Specialized Software Needs
Many small businesses, when considering their first ERP investment, often look at generic, off-the-shelf solutions. While these might seem appealing due to their lower initial cost or broader market presence, they typically fall short when confronted with the highly specialized demands of chemical manufacturing. Opting for a generic ERP for your small chemical operation can quickly lead to costly customizations, workarounds, or, worse, a system that simply doesn’t support your core processes.
The fundamental issue lies in the fact that generic ERPs are often built for discrete manufacturing, where products are assembled from individual components. Chemical manufacturing, by contrast, is a process industry, focused on transforming raw materials through formulas and reactions into new substances. This means that features like bill of materials (BOM) management in a generic system might not adequately handle recipes, formulations, co-products, or batch-specific yields. Trying to force a square peg into a round hole will only create operational friction and negate many of the benefits an ERP should provide.
Moreover, compliance and quality control modules in generic systems rarely cater to the specific regulatory frameworks governing chemicals. They may lack the ability to generate SDS sheets, manage lot traceability down to the raw material level, or track quality parameters specific to chemical reactions and compositions. Without these built-in capabilities, you’ll find yourself needing to develop extensive custom modules or relying on external systems and manual processes, undermining the very purpose of an integrated ERP system. Key Features to Look for in an ERP for Small Chemical Manufacturers: Essential ERP Functionality
When you’re searching for the best ERP for small chemical manufacturing production management, a generic feature list won’t suffice. Your industry has unique demands, and your chosen ERP must be equipped to handle them seamlessly. Focusing on core functionalities that address the specific challenges of chemical production is paramount. Without these specialized modules and capabilities, even a robust ERP system will fall short, forcing your team into cumbersome workarounds or leaving critical gaps in your operational oversight.
One of the foremost features to prioritize is robust batch production management. This goes beyond simple work orders. It means the ERP can manage multi-stage processes, account for co-products and by-products, track specific batch numbers through every step, and handle potential rework or reformulations. The system should provide a clear audit trail for each batch, documenting everything from raw material consumption to quality test results. This granular control is essential for consistency, cost analysis, and ensuring product integrity.
Equally critical is sophisticated formula and recipe management. Unlike a simple bill of materials, chemical formulas can involve precise ratios, varying yields based on raw material quality, and specific processing instructions. The ERP must allow for easy creation, version control, and scaling of recipes, linking them directly to production orders. It should also facilitate “what-if” scenarios for formula adjustments and track ingredient substitution with full traceability, crucial for maintaining product quality and responding to supply chain changes.
Another non-negotiable feature is comprehensive quality control and compliance management. An ERP for chemical manufacturing must integrate quality testing at various stages of production – from incoming raw materials to in-process checks and final product analysis. This includes managing specifications, recording test results, handling non-conformance, and triggering corrective actions. Furthermore, it should support regulatory compliance by automatically generating documents like Safety Data Sheets (SDS) and ensuring adherence to industry standards such as ISO or FDA guidelines, depending on your specific product lines.
Effective inventory management for chemicals is far more complex than tracking widgets. The ERP needs to handle multiple units of measure (e.g., pounds, gallons, kilograms), manage hazardous material storage requirements, and track inventory by lot, location, and even bin. Features like expiration date tracking, first-in-first-out (FIFO) or last-in-first-out (LIFO) costing methods, and powerful demand forecasting are vital for minimizing waste, preventing stockouts of critical raw materials, and optimizing carrying costs. Given the volatile nature of some chemical inputs, precise inventory control is directly linked to operational safety and financial efficiency.
Finally, lot traceability is an absolutely critical capability. In the event of a quality issue or recall, you must be able to trace every ingredient in a finished batch back to its raw material supplier and every finished product forward to its customer. The ERP should provide seamless, end-to-end traceability, allowing you to quickly identify affected lots, mitigate risks, and comply with regulatory requirements for recall management. This level of traceability isn’t just about compliance; it’s about protecting your brand reputation and ensuring consumer safety.
Understanding Different ERP Deployment Options for SMBs: Cloud vs. On-Premise ERP
When a small chemical manufacturer decides to invest in the best ERP for small chemical manufacturing production management, one of the fundamental choices they face is how the system will be deployed. Historically, on-premise solutions were the norm, but the rise of cloud computing has introduced powerful, flexible alternatives. Understanding the nuances of cloud-based versus on-premise ERP is crucial, as each option brings its own set of benefits, challenges, and cost implications that can significantly impact your business.
On-premise ERP means the software and all its associated data are installed, run, and managed on servers located at your company’s physical facility. Your internal IT team or a contracted service provider is responsible for everything: hardware procurement, software installation, system maintenance, upgrades, security, and data backups. This model gives you complete control over your data and infrastructure, which can be appealing for companies with specific security or regulatory concerns that prefer to keep everything in-house. It allows for deep customization, as you have direct access to the server environment.
In contrast, cloud-based ERP, also known as Software-as-a-Service (SaaS) ERP, means the software and data are hosted by the ERP vendor on their own servers and accessed by your company over the internet. Instead of purchasing a software license outright, you typically pay a subscription fee. The vendor handles all the infrastructure management, maintenance, security, and updates. This model has gained immense popularity due to its flexibility, scalability, and reduced upfront IT investment. For small businesses, particularly those without extensive IT departments, cloud ERP often presents a more accessible and less resource-intensive path to enterprise-grade functionality.

Integrating ERP with Other Critical Systems (LIMS, MES): ERP Integration Strategies
For small chemical manufacturers striving for the best ERP for small chemical manufacturing production management, the ERP system often serves as the central nervous system. However, in a sophisticated production environment, it rarely operates in isolation. To achieve true operational excellence and a holistic view, your ERP needs to seamlessly integrate with other specialized systems that manage specific aspects of your production, such as Laboratory Information Management Systems (LIMS) and Manufacturing Execution Systems (MES). Effective integration strategies are paramount to unlock the full potential of your digital ecosystem.
Integrating your ERP with a LIMS is particularly crucial for chemical manufacturers. A LIMS manages the entire lifecycle of lab samples, from testing and results recording to data analysis and reporting. By integrating your ERP’s quality control module with your LIMS, you can automate the transfer of test results directly into the ERP. This eliminates manual data entry errors, ensures real-time quality status updates for raw materials and finished goods, and provides a comprehensive audit trail for compliance purposes. For example, when a new batch of raw material arrives, the ERP triggers a sample request in the LIMS; once tests are complete, the LIMS sends the results back, and the ERP can then automatically approve or quarantine the material, impacting production planning.
Similarly, integrating your ERP with an MES is vital for optimizing shop floor operations. An MES provides real-time visibility and control over production processes, tracking work-in-progress, machine performance, and operator activities. When the ERP sends a production order to the MES, the MES can then execute it, collect detailed production data, and report back to the ERP on actual material consumption, production yields, and completion times. This two-way communication allows the ERP to maintain accurate inventory levels, update production schedules dynamically, and provide precise costing information. For small chemical manufacturers, this level of integration moves you closer to a true smart factory, enabling proactive decision-making and continuous process improvement.

Data Security and Compliance in Chemical ERP Systems: Protecting Sensitive Manufacturing Data
For any small chemical manufacturing company, protecting sensitive data is not just a best practice; it’s a fundamental necessity, particularly when dealing with proprietary formulas, hazardous materials information, and stringent regulatory requirements. When evaluating the best ERP for small chemical manufacturing production management, robust data security and compliance features must be at the forefront of your considerations. A breach could be devastating, leading to intellectual property theft, operational disruptions, financial penalties, and irreversible damage to your brand reputation.
A critical aspect of data security is access control and user authentication. Your ERP system must allow for granular control over who can access what information and what actions they can perform. This includes role-based security, ensuring that, for instance, a production operator can only view and interact with data relevant to their specific tasks, while a quality manager has broader access to testing protocols and results. Strong authentication methods, such as multi-factor authentication, are also essential to prevent unauthorized access. Regular audits of user permissions and activity logs can help identify and mitigate potential internal or external threats, ensuring the integrity and confidentiality of your sensitive chemical data.
Furthermore, the ERP system itself, and its host environment (especially in a cloud deployment), must adhere to stringent security protocols and certifications. For cloud ERPs, inquire about the vendor’s data center security, encryption practices (both in transit and at rest), disaster recovery plans, and compliance with industry standards like ISO 27001 or SOC 2. For on-premise solutions, the responsibility for physical and network security falls to your own IT team, necessitating robust firewalls, intrusion detection systems, and regular vulnerability assessments. Ensuring your ERP environment is secure and compliant helps safeguard your intellectual property, protect customer information, and uphold the critical regulatory mandates governing your chemical manufacturing operations.
